Product Description
The beautiful Cornus mas is a deciduous winter flowering Dogwood shrub is an intriguing variety, that produces dense clusters of dainty yellow flowers that open in late winter, followed by non-poisonous cherry-like red berries. Throughout autumn, the dense green leaves change to a rich reddish purple adding to the elegance and character of this stunning shrub. Reaching a mature height of 2.5m, this wonderful variety is the perfect choice for planting in patio containers or garden borders, where they prefer areas of sun or partial shade. 40cm bare rooted plant supplied.

Growing at a glance…
The cornus (dogwood) is an amazing and unique addition to any garden display, as it will produce wonderfully colourful shoots in winter. Will thrive in full sun or partial shade, and require little pruning, though you can prune back in mid-spring to help keep a comfortable shape. Make sure they get plenty of water in the dry season. Suitable for planting in most types of soil, and if you have the space then we recommend that you plant in groups of three for an even spread.
